Best Cities To See In Canada

Top articles of all time

Are you looking to explore the best cities in Canada? From the awe-inspiring Rocky Mountains to the vibrant cityscapes, Canada is a country of diverse beauty with something for everyone. From the charming cobblestone streets of Quebec City to the diverse neighbourhoods of Toronto, we have compiled a list of the best cities to experience in Canada. Whether you’re looking for a mix of culture, food, and nightlife or a weekend of outdoor adventure and stunning landscapes, our list of the best cities to see in Canada has something for you.

Toronto, Ontario

If you’re looking for the best cities to visit in Canada, look no further than Toronto, Ontario. Toronto is the largest city in Canada and is home to some of the world’s most iconic sights, like the CN Tower, Harbourfront Centre and the Toronto Zoo. It’s also one of the most diverse cities in the world, with a mix of cultures and flavors. Whether you’re looking to explore the vibrant food scene, take in the beautiful sights, or just relax and enjoy the laid-back atmosphere, Toronto is the perfect destination. With plenty of attractions, museums, galleries, parks, and more, there’s something for everyone in Toronto. Plus, it’s also home to some of the best shopping in the country. So, if you’re looking for a city that has it all, Toronto is the perfect place for you!

Vancouver, British Columbia

Vancouver, British Columbia is the perfect destination for travelers looking for the perfect mix of urban exploration and outdoor adventure. From the bustling downtown core to the nearby mountains, ocean, and lakes, there’s something for everyone in Vancouver. Explore the city’s many museums, galleries, and parks, or take a leisurely stroll along the seawall and enjoy the stunning mountain and ocean vistas. For the outdoorsy type, take a hike to the top of Grouse Mountain, or take a kayak tour of the city’s inlet and islands. There’s no shortage of activities in Vancouver, so you can make the most of your trip and have an amazing time.

Banff, Alberta

If you’re looking for an epic adventure in Canada, there’s no better place to go than Banff, Alberta. Nestled in the beautiful Canadian Rocky Mountains, Banff is the perfect destination for outdoor enthusiasts looking to explore. With a stunning range of mountains, lakes, and forests, there’s no shortage of awe-inspiring sights to take in. From hiking and mountain biking to skiing and snowboarding, the possibilities are limitless. For those who prefer a more relaxed vacation, Banff also offers an array of breweries, restaurants, and shops. Whether you’re looking for an adrenaline-filled adventure or a leisurely afternoon stroll, Banff has something for everyone. So don’t miss out on the opportunity to explore this stunning Canadian destination and make some unforgettable memories.

Montreal, Quebec

Montreal, Quebec is one of the best cities to see in Canada and it’s easy to see why. From its stunning architecture to its vibrant culture, Montreal is the perfect destination for a fun-filled holiday. The city boasts a wide variety of activities and attractions, from museums and galleries to music and theatre performances. The cobblestone streets, colourful buildings, and unique shops give Montreal a unique atmosphere, and the Old Port district is a must-see for any visitor. For those looking for an unforgettable experience, Montreal is the perfect place to explore, and with its delicious food, bustling nightlife, and friendly locals, it’s easy to see why it’s one of the top cities to visit in Canada.

Niagara Falls, Ontario

Niagara Falls, Ontario is a must-see destination for any traveler in Canada. Located off the shore of Lake Ontario, the city is home to one of the world’s most breathtaking natural wonders, Niagara Falls. The Falls are a sight to behold, with their thundering cascades of water, and the misty spray that rises from the waterfalls. Not only is it an amazing sight to see, but visitors to the Falls can enjoy a variety of activities, such as hiking and biking trails, boat tours and even wine tours. The city also boasts a vibrant nightlife and a variety of restaurants, bars and shopping, so you can experience a little bit of everything on your trip to Niagara Falls. With its stunning beauty and amazing attractions, Niagara Falls, Ontario is a must-see destination for any traveler in Canada.

Best Cities To See In Ukraine

Best Cities To See In Morocco